BERNARD L. 6 LEHMAN, s/o Joseph J.5 LEHMAN (Joseph Christian4 Lehman(n); Michel/Michael3; Michel2; Jean/Johannes1 Lehmann) and Frances C. BOTHEN. Bernard was witness at his sister's Clara's wedding to Harold Augusta PROSSER. Click on these links: LEHMAN-PROSSER and see: Charles William Prosser Tree
